How much do computer systems administrator j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 26, 2026, the average yearly pay for computer systems administrator in Missouri is $67,729.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$49,200.00 and $87,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ges Computer Systems Administrators face when managing large networks?

Computer Systems Administrators often encounter challenges such as ensuring network security across multiple devices, maintaining system uptime during updates or troubleshooting, and balancing the need for rapid problem resolution with minimizing disruption to users. They must also keep up with evolving technologies and security threats, which requires continuous learning and adaptability. Effective communication with end users and other IT staff is key to addressing issues efficiently and keeping systems running smoothly.

What Is a Computer Systems Administrator?

Computer systems administrators oversee the operations of a company’s computer system, which may include examining all computer hardware, application software, security, and network equipment. As a computer systems administrator, you work with a variety of software developers, database administrators, security professionals, and infrastructure specialists to ensure that the entire computer system is stable, functional, and safe. Other responsibilities may involve the installation of information technology components, reviewing system security measures, and maintaining the production system.

What is the difference between Computer Systems Administrator vs Network Administrator?

AspectComputer Systems AdministratorNetwork Administrator
CertificationsCompTIA Server+, Cisco CCNA, Microsoft Certified: Windows Server FundamentalsCompTIA Network+, Cisco CCNA, Juniper JNCIA
Work EnvironmentManage servers, hardware, and software systems within organizationsFocus on designing, implementing, and maintaining network infrastructure
Employer & Industry UsageIT departments across various industries, supporting internal systemsOrganizations requiring robust network connectivity, such as ISPs, large corporations

Computer Systems Administrators primarily manage and maintain an organization’s servers and internal systems, while Network Administrators focus on designing and maintaining network infrastructure. Both roles often overlap but differ in their core responsibilities and certifications.

Will AI replace sysadmin jobs?

AI is unlikely to fully replace computer systems administrators, as their role involves complex problem-solving, system configuration, and security management that require human oversight. Instead, AI tools are expected to augment their work by automating routine tasks, allowing sysadmins to focus on strategic and advanced technical issues. Continuous learning and familiarity with automation tools and scripting are important for sysadmins to adapt to evolving technology.

Can I become a sysadmin without a degree?

Computer Systems Administrators often do not require a formal degree if they have strong technical skills, certifications (such as CompTIA Network+ or Cisco CCNA), and hands-on experience with operating systems, networks, and security. Many employers value practical knowledge and problem-solving abilities over formal education, and self-learning or vocational training can also lead to entry-level positions in the field.

What does a computer systems administrator do?

A computer systems administrator manages and maintains an organization’s computer systems, including servers, networks, and security protocols. They install, configure, troubleshoot hardware and software, monitor system performance, and ensure data security, often using tools like network monitoring software and requiring certifications such as CompTIA Server+ or Cisco CCNA.

What are Computer Systems Administrators?

Computer Systems Administrators are IT professionals responsible for managing, configuring, and maintaining an organization’s computer systems, servers, and networks. They ensure that systems run efficiently and securely by monitoring performance, installing updates, troubleshooting issues, and implementing security measures. Their work supports daily business operations by minimizing downtime and ensuring authorized users have reliable access to necessary resources.

What is a typical sysadmin salary?

A computer systems administrator typically earns a median salary ranging from $60,000 to $85,000 annually, depending on experience, location, and certifications such as CompTIA or Cisco. Salaries can vary based on the size of the organization and the complexity of the systems managed.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Computer Systems Administrator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Computer Systems Administrator, you need expertise in operating systems, networking, system security, and troubleshooting, usually backed by a bachelor's degree in computer science or related field. Familiarity with tools like Windows and Linux server environments, virtualization platforms, and certifications such as CompTIA Network+ or Microsoft Certified Systems Administrator (MCSA) are commonly required. Strong problem-solving, communication, and organizational skills help administrators manage user needs and coordinate with IT teams. These abilities are crucial for maintaining system reliability, security, and efficient support across an organization's technology infrastructure.

Cybersecurity Systems Administrator, Wright City, MO
The Cybersecurity Systems Administrator supports the operation of the in-house and cloud computer systems. Achieves and maintains required security compliance. This also includes planning, designing, installing, configuring, maintaining, and optimizing all server and network hardware, software, and communication links while ensuring minimal systems downtime. Provides diagnoses, resolves, and documents hardware and software systems problems in a timely and accurate manner and provides end user training and support where required. Responsible for day-to-day operations of the in-place security solutions as well as the identification, investigation, and resolution of security breaches detected by those systems. Other tasks may include involvement in the implementation of new security solutions, participation in the creation and or maintenance of policies, standards, baselines, guidelines, and procedures. This position is onsite until a probationary period has been met, then shift to more Remote. It is full-time Monday-Thursday (36 hrs./week) with flexible work hours.
Cybersecurity Systems Administrator Responsibilities:
- Participate in the planning and design of enterprise security architecture.
- Participate in the creation of enterprise security documents (policies, standards, baselines, guidelines, and procedures).
- Support development and implementation of system infrastructure projects and new technology installations.
- Conduct research on technology products, services, protocols, and standards in support of systems procurement and development efforts.
- Maintain up-to-date detailed knowledge of the IT security industry, including awareness of new or revised security solutions, improved security processes, and the development of new attacks and threat vectors.
- Recommend additional security solutions or enhancements to existing security solutions to improve overall enterprise security.
- Perform the deployment, integration, and initial configuration of all new security solutions and of any enhancements to existing security solutions in accordance with standard best operating procedures and the enterprise's security documents.
- Manage company virtualization system, overseeing and completing vendor/hardware qualifications, architecture/design, installation, configuration, migration and documentation.
- Develop hardware inventory and replacement cycles.
- Deploy new systems and network devices to include provisioning of access controls and monitoring.
- Coordinate and implement cloud and local distribution, installation and configuration of new Hardware and Software.
- Process system access requests including building new IDs, changing existing system access, processing deletes and trouble-shooting password issues.
- Establish virtual private network (VPN) facilitating seamless communications and business application data input and processing between central and remote office locations.
- Apply cybersecurity policies and procedures and implement system measures to ensure compliance.
- Interface with business managers, end-users and technical staff for provisioning of access.
- Manage cybersecurity training program for executive management and general staff.
- Ensure all processes are in compliance with NIST800-171 controls and maintain passing score.
- Work with cybersecurity vendors to apply appropriate solutions to maintain compliance requirement.
- Develop and successfully execute disaster recovery plan for all systems at off-site recovery facility and maintain current knowledge of business continuity and disaster recovery plan executables. Respond to emergency system outages in accordance with business continuity and disaster recovery plans.
- Maintain a System Security Plan (SSP) and perform cybersecurity assessments on on-going bases.
- Work with auditors to gather the proper information for compliance audits and submit the information in a timely manner.
- Review logs and reports of all in-place devices, whether they be under direct control (e.g., security tools) or not (e.g., workstations, servers, network devices). Interprets the implications of that activity and devise plans for appropriate resolution.
- Participate in the design and execution of vulnerability assessments, penetration tests, and security audits.
- Provide on-call support for end users for all in-place security solutions.
- Maintain security solutions, including anti-virus, and intrusion detection systems.
- Maintain all systems hardware and equipment, including servers, routers, switches firewalls, and UPSs.
- Monitor and tests network performance and provide network performance statistics and reports.
- Receive and respond to incoming calls, messages, and/or e-mails regarding system problems.
- Recommend, schedule, and perform systems improvements, upgrades, and repairs.
- Practice I.T. asset management, including maintenance of system component inventory.
- Prepare, maintain, and adhere to procedures for logging, reporting, and systems monitoring.
Cybersecurity Systems Administrator Qualifications:
- College diploma or university degree in the field of computer science and/or 5 years equivalent work experience.
- Microsoft Certificate in Infrastructure.
- Knowledge in one or more hypervisor technologies implementation and management (e.g., VMware, Hyper-V, Xen Citrix, KVM).
- Solid Knowledge of systems administration in Windows Server environment including but not limited to Active Directory (AD), Distributed File System (DFS), and Group Policy Objects (GPOs).
- Knowledge in Microsoft Cloud Azure, Office365, One Drive, SharePoint and End-Point Security, Intune, Mobile Device Management (MDM).
- Solid knowledge of network and systems security protocols and encryption standards.
- Knowledge of DLP, Perimeter Defense, and End-point protection technologies.
- Experience with security architecture and system design.
- Familiarity with security compliance standards (e.g., NIST 800-171).
- Ability to develop and maintain IT security policies.
